Seven Best Strategies for Debt EliminationStrategy #1 Take a Close Look at Debts First of all, one of the first strategies for debt elimination that you need to remember is to take a close look at your debts. Make sure that the bills you have are actually accurate. Every single month you should take the time to look at all your statements to make sure that there are no wrong fees being charged to you. If you find problems, then work on disputing them so that you don't add more debt due to the mistakes of others. Strategy #2 Come Up with a Plan If you really want to get out of debt, then you are going to have to come up with a plan. You need a plan that will help you to get out of debt . You can't expect your debt to just disappear all by itself, so you are going to figure out a plan that you can follow to start getting rid of your debt. Strategy #3 Have a Financial Plan Coming Up with a financial plan or a budget is another of the best strategies for debt elimination to use. Figure out how much money you have coming in and what you need to be paying out each month as well. Sure, you can't expect to put all your money towards eliminating debts, but you can work to put as much money as possible toward it and a financial plan can help. Strategy #4 Limit What You Spend It is also important that you limit what you spend as well. While it may not seem that you have the money to work on eliminating your debt, you will need to start taking a good look at what you are spending. How much are you spending on that coffee each day, or the muffin you buy on the way to work? You may be spending a couple hundred a month that you don't realize on things you don't really need, so you may need to start limiting what you're spending. Strategy #5 Use Your Savings If you have a savings account sitting there, while saving is important, you may actually benefit more if you use that money to help eliminate some of your debt. Once you get rid of your debt you can get back to saving, and you won't have to worry about paying all that interest either. Strategy #6 Increase the Money You Make Sometimes your income may just not be enough to do it, so one of the best strategies for debt elimination is to increase the money you are making. Sometimes this will include another job, going for a promotion, or having your spouse go to work. However you do it, it can definitely help you out to increase the money you have to put towards debt elimination. Strategy #7 Avoid Credit Cards While it may be okay to have a credit card for emergencies, when it comes to strategies for debt elimination, avoiding credit cards is a great idea. Instead of using credit cards, paying in cash is a much better choice that will help you avoid getting into even more debt.
